About the Royal College of Pathologists Australasia
The Royal College of Pathologists Australasia (RCPA) is the leading organisation representing pathologists and senior scientists in Australasia.
Pathology involves the study of the causes of disease. Pathologists are specialist medical doctors involved in the diagnosis and monitoring of almost all acute and chronic illnesses.
The RCPA was established in 1956 and has been responsible for the training and professional development of pathologists since that time. We also provide training programs for senior scientists working in pathology.
RCPA has around 4500 members practising in private and public pathology sectors across Australasia, including Australia, New Zealand, Hong Kong, Singapore and Malaysia. The College is also responsible for the promotion of the science and practice of pathology.
The RCPA is a not-for-profit organisation governed by a Board of Directors. It comprises more than 50 staff members and is located in the heritage-listed Durham Hall in Surry Hills, Sydney, NSW.

About the role
As an Events Assistant at RCPA, you will play a key role in supporting the planning, coordination, and successful delivery of the college’s events portfolio for students, trainees, and fellows. The RCPA annually delivers its flagship Conference for over 1200 delegates, with 8 concurrent streams, over 250 abstract submissions, social functions and graduation ceremony. Throughout the year the events team delivers a variety of multi-day and single-day conferences, meetings, seminars and webinars ranging from 20 – 140 delegates across the Asia Pacific region.
This role is ideal for someone who is tech-savvy, organised, and thrives in a dynamic environment. This role provides administrative support to the Conference and Events Manager, manages the events inbox, coordinates all aspects of online events software, and assists in ensuring the efficient logistical and operational flow of events, both in person and online.
